Memory Management Rules
Canonical vs Distilled (Required)
- Canonical source of truth: Keep stable rules, architecture, workflow policy, and long-form rationale in
docs/*.mdandAGENTS.md. - Distilled working memory: Keep Serena memory and
/memories/*focused on concise, high-value operational notes. - No verbatim duplication: Do not copy full doc sections into memory. Memory should summarize and point back to canonical docs when needed.
Proactive Reading
- At session start: Check
/memories/and relevant Serena memories for prior learnings. - Before major decisions: Read the canonical docs first, then consult memory for practical history.
- When debugging: Check memory for known failure patterns and edge-case workarounds.
Proactive Writing (Update Both, Split Correctly)
- When a stable workflow/policy changes: Update canonical docs (
docs/*.mdand/orAGENTS.md) first. - After doc updates: Update Serena memory and
/memories/*with short distilled bullets (what changed, why it matters, where canonical details live). - After non-trivial implementation learnings: Save tactical lessons to memory even if docs do not need changes.
- At task completion: Reconcile docs vs memory and remove misplaced or duplicated content.
Placement Rules
- Put in docs/AGENTS: Normative instructions, standards, architecture, process checklists, durable conventions.
- Put in memory: Lessons learned, tool efficiency findings, recurring pitfalls, user preferences, quick decision heuristics.
- If memory entry becomes policy: Promote it to docs, then trim memory to a short pointer.
- If docs contain tactical noise: Move the tactical details to memory and keep docs concise.
Memory Hygiene
- Keep entries concise: Bullets over prose.
- Update, don't duplicate: Prefer refining existing notes.
- Delete wrong info: Remove stale/incorrect notes quickly.
- Organize by topic: Group by purpose (patterns, debugging, preferences, repo conventions).
- Session scope discipline: Only view/update existing session files unless a new one is clearly needed.
